… Some hawk moths are well known as migratory moths that fly long distances, and about one third of the 23 species recorded from the UK mainland are epidemic moths that fly in from Africa every year, sometimes temporarily disappearing after one or two generations. Even in Japan, only two specimens of the Japanese bush warbler have been collected on Okinoerabujima, and the red-banded hawk moth has only been collected sporadically, making its indigenous status doubtful. The oleander moth, whose larvae feed on oleander, is famous for flying from Africa to Europe every year, but it is distributed as far as Southeast Asia and has been indigenous to the main island of Okinawa since 1976. …
